It has been officially announced through teaser posters and a detailed message from Realme’s vice president on Weibo: Realme has formed a significant partnership with a traditional camera brand, aiming to compete in the smartphone camera arena. This move positions Realme against well-known alliances such as Xiaomi with Leica and Oppo with Hasselblad.

Collaboration Details

The vice president of Realme shared that this partnership, revealed today, is the result of a collaboration that has lasted four years. This means that the camera in the forthcoming Realme GT8 Pro flagship will gain substantial advantages from the expertise and adjustments provided by the Ricoh GR team. Notably, the focus is on camera sensor tuning and specialized software algorithms that will help achieve the “Ricoh GR Look” in future Realme cameras, especially concerning color tuning and scene lighting.

Camera Specifications

Earlier leaks indicate that the Realme GT 8 Pro will have a unique camera setup featuring a replaceable module at the back. The setup is said to include a triple-camera arrangement with two 50 MP wide-angle lenses and a 200 MP telephoto lens. It is yet unclear if any signature features from the Ricoh GR IV will be included. Additionally, the device is expected to be powered by the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 5, alongside a 6.78-inch AMOLED display with a high refresh rate, and a battery capacity nearing 7,000 mAh. This is for the Chinese variant, which is anticipated to launch in October.

Global Partnership Confirmation

Realme has also confirmed its global partnership with Ricoh GR, as seen in teasers on X (formerly Twitter). The collaboration, which spans four years, is being promoted, and there are hints of a launch event scheduled for October 14. This event will likely spotlight the camera partnership rather than the debut of the Realme GT8 Pro itself.
